hi i have a large amount of unsecured loans running including one that i have only just started, i am leaving the country in a few weeks and would like to know what the situation would be if i stopped paying my loans eg. is it true that they will get written of after 5 years or if you can not be found, at the end of that five years does you credit file wipe it self ?, is it deemed fraudulent if I have only made one payment on a loan that i have recently taken out and then dont pay further or is there a minimum amount of payments you should make?, do the loan companies follow the procedure were you will be CCJ against you then they pass it on to a collection agency, or is it a better idea to try and declere my self bankrupt before I go ? and finally is a ccj as bad any way as being bankrupt ?

Hi Bread and welcome to the forum

As an insolvency practitioner, I have to advise you to show responsibility for these debts and advise your creditors of your current situation and future whereabouts. It is fairly easy to trace people these days, and running away from your commitments has a nasty habit of catching up with you in the future when the situation may be twice as bad. If you genuinely cannot afford to pay anything towards these debts - and I do wonder why you took out a loan so recently that you have only made one payment - then perhaps considering bankruptcy before you leave at least gives you the opportunity to make a fresh start.
